Be Prepared to Go on the Offensive

In Bible times Roman soldiers had various pieces of armor that they used in battle.  To protect himself, a soldier wore a breastplate and a helmet and he carried a shield.  For most solders, the offensive weapon was his sword. Soldiers depended on their swords to defeat the enemy.  If a soldier lost his sword and was unable to replace it, he was no longer a threat to the enemy.  Soldiers depended on their swords to win the battle.

Christians are surrounded with evil and need to learn to go on the offensive. The Holy Spirit has given us a weapon to use against the enemy.  We are told to “ take the sword of the Spirit, which is the word of God.”  (Ephesians 6:17 NLT)

If you want to overcome the enemy you need to learn how to use your sword (the Word of God) effectively.

To be a good “soldier” you need to:

S      Study the scriptures daily.

Study this Book of Instruction continually. Meditate on it day and night so you will be sure to obey everything written in it. Only then will you prosper and succeed in all you do.  (Joshua 1:8 NLT)

W      Write scripture on the doorposts of your houses or in terms that make better sense to us,             surround yourselves with visual reminders of God’s Word.

 Write them on the doorposts of your house and on your gates … (Deuteronomy 11:20 (NLT)

O       Obey the teachings of scripture.

 “Whoever hears these teachings of mine and obeys them is like a wise man who built his house on rock. (Matthew 7:24 ERV)

 R       Remain faithful to God and His Word.

Jesus said to the people who believed in him, “You are truly my disciples if you remain faithful to my teachings.  And you will know the truth, and the truth will set you free.”  (John 8:31-32 NLT)

D       Delight in scripture.

delight in the law of the Lord,
meditating on it day and night.
  (Psalm 1:2 NLT)

 

Are you equipping yourself to be a good soldier?
